I always advise friends to buy the biggest unit that they can afford (same for Macs, iPhones and now iPads). In the long run, you end up using as much capacity as you bought. Otherwise, it doesn't matter where you buy your iPad, Apple will service it no matter what.

Hold off on the $69 Apple Care coverage until about month eleven (like, put a reminder in your calendar with alarms). You can add it at any time during the first year. Good insurance against an expensive mobile product... :)
